Foot pain is a common problem for many people, and it can be an indication of a number of health issues While some foot pain is simply due to overuse or strain, other types of pain can signal the onset of a more serious condition It is important to pay attention to any pain in your feet and to seek medical advice if the pain persists
One of the most common causes of foot pain is being overweight The more weight that we carry, the more pressure we put on our feet, which can cause pain The extra weight can also put strain on the ligaments and tendons in the feet, leading to pain If you are overweight, losing weight can help to reduce the pressure on your feet and alleviate the pain
Arthritic conditions can also make your feet susceptible to pain Arthritis can cause inflammation in the joints of the feet, leading to pain and stiffness If you have arthritis, it is important to take steps to manage the condition, such as exercising regularly and taking medication as prescribed
Another common cause of foot pain is a stress fracture This type of fracture is caused by overuse or repetitive strain on the bones of the feet Stress fractures can be very painful and can take a long time to heal If you think you may have a stress fracture, it is important to seek medical advice
Foot pain can also be caused by other conditions, such as plantar fasciitis, tendonitis, or bursitis These conditions can cause inflammation and pain in the feet, and they may require treatment with medication or physical therapy

Finally, it is important to wear shoes that fit properly and provide good support Wearing shoes that are too tight or too loose can cause pain and can make existing conditions worse Make sure to buy shoes that fit correctly and provide good support for your feet
